WARNING
You or your passengers could be injured
while changing a wheel if you do not fol-
low these safety precautions:
- If you have a flat t ire, move a safe dis-
tance off the road. Turn off the engine,
turn the emergency flashers on and use
other wa rning dev ices to alert other mo-
torists.
- Make sure that passengers wait in a safe
place away from the vehicle and well
away from the road and traff ic.
- To help prevent the veh icle from mov ing
sudden ly and possibly slipping off the
jack, always fully set the parking brake
and block the whee l diagona lly opposite
the whee l being changed with the fold-
ing chocks or other objects. When one
front whee l is lifted off the ground, plac-
ing the Automat ic Transmiss ion in "P"
(Park) will
not
prevent the vehicle from
moving .
- Before you change a wheel, be sure the
ground is level and firm. If necessary,
use a sturdy board under the jack.
- After installing the inflatable spare tire,
make sure that you replace the flat tire/
wheel in its storage area properly and
t ighten the knurled retaining screw se-
curely.

Note
If you are chang ing the wheel on a steep
incline, use a rock or similar object to
block the opposite wheel to prevent the
veh icle from mov ing.

Changing a wheel
When you change a wheel, follow these-
quence described below step-by-step and in
exactly that order.
-
1. Remove the decorative whee l cove r* or
the wh ee l bo lt caps*. For more details see
also
q page
2
71, Decorative wheel cov-
ers
or ¢
page
2
71, Wheels with wheel
bolt cops.
2. Loosen the wheel bolt s
¢
page
2
71.
3. Locate the proper mounting point for the
jack and align the jack below that point
¢ page
272.
4 . Lift the car with the jack
¢
page
2 72.
5. Remove the wheel with th e flat tire and
then insta ll the spa re tire
q poge 273.
6. Tighten all whee l bolts lightly.
7 . L owe r the vehicle with the jack.
8 . Use the whee l bolt wrench and firmly
t ighten a ll wheel bolts in a crisscross pat-
tern
¢ page 271.
9. Replace the decorat ive wheel cove r* or
the whee l bolt caps*.

After changing a wheel
A wheel change is not complete without the
doing the following.
... Sto re and sec ure the wheel you replaced in
the spare wheel well.
... Replace the too ls and the jack in their prop-
er locat ion.
... Check the t ire press ure of the spare tire as
soon as possible.
... As soon as possib le, have the t ight e ning
torque s on all wheel bolts checked with a
torque wrench. The correct tightening tor-
que is 90 ft lbs. (120 Nm) .
.,. Have the flat tire replac ed as soon as possi-
ble .
(D
Tips
- If you not ice that the wheel bolts are
corroded and difficult to turn while
chang ing a tire, they should be rep laced
before you check the tightening torque.
- Drive at reduced speed until you have the
tightening torques checked.
